Abstract This paper is not a technical discussion of under balanced drilling (UBD). Nor is it a filled with "tricks of the trade" advocating a better technical means of drilling wells using UBD. It is a discussion about the best method, from one drilling contractor's view, to execute a safe and productive UBD project. There is no magic formula, no exotic management technique and no revolutionary equipment design that will guarantee success. Rather this is a frank discussion, without references, about the "mindset" that an operator and drilling contractor has when approaching a UBD project. The authors have worked as an operator and a drilling contractor on a variety of successful and unsuccessful (some disastrous) UBD projects. The goal of this discussion is to help the operator and the drilling contractor better understand the strengths, weaknesses, needs, concerns and goals of each other to better deliver a successful UBD project.
